Shapewear is not really bought by dress size. It is bought by two things: how firm you want the hold, and which zone you want smoothed, whether that is the tummy, the full torso, the thighs or the back. A firm bodysuit that transforms your silhouette under a slip dress can be miserable across a long lunch. A soft smoothing cami you forget you are wearing will not flatten much at all. Both are correct answers to different questions, so we have grouped our picks by the job you need done rather than crowning a single winner.

What should you look for in shapewear?

Start with the zone, not the size. Decide whether you want the tummy smoothed, the whole torso sculpted, the thighs covered or the back and sides tidied, because that decides the garment shape before anything else. A cami handles the middle and back. A bodysuit handles the torso and seat. Shorts handle the tummy and thighs. Knickers handle the front.

Then pick your firmness honestly. Firm control genuinely reshapes, but it is harder to wear for hours and harder to get on. Light-to-medium control smooths lumps and lines and is comfortable all day. Most women overestimate how firm they want and end up with a piece they never wear, so if you are unsure, start medium.

A few practical checks that come straight from the review patterns across these listings:

  • Sizing down is a trap. The near-universal advice is that sizing down does not equal better shaping, it just digs, bulges and rolls. Buy your measured size and size up if you are between.
  • Bodysuits stay put, shorts and knickers can roll. If the rolling-down problem drives you mad, a bodysuit or a cami is the structural fix.
  • Look for a gusset or clasp. A hook-and-eye or open gusset makes bathroom trips manageable, which decides whether you will actually wear it.
  • Mind the torso length. Many of these pieces are cut short. Taller or longer-bodied wearers should read the length reviews before ordering.
  • Breathability matters here. In an Australian summer, a thick fabric can get warm fast, so weigh coverage against how hot the day will be.

How do you wash and care for shapewear?

Shapewear lives or dies on its elastic, and heat is what kills elastic. The single most useful habit is to hand wash in cool water, or use a cold, gentle machine cycle inside a mesh lingerie bag so the straps and gusset do not snag or stretch. A drop of gentle detergent is plenty; fabric softener coats the fibres and reduces the stretch that does the shaping work.

Never wring shapewear. Press the water out gently and lay it flat or hang it to dry away from direct sun and off the radiator or dryer. The dryer is the fastest way to cook the compression out of a good piece, and Australian sun will fade darks over time. If a listing does not state its fabric content, treat it as a delicate synthetic blend and default to cool and gentle, which is safe for almost every piece in this guide.

Buy two if you wear shapewear regularly, and rotate them. Elastic recovers its shape with a day of rest between wears, so alternating pieces makes both last noticeably longer. Store them folded flat rather than scrunched in a drawer corner, where straps tangle and knot.

Shapewear FAQ

Does shapewear actually make you look slimmer?

Yes, within reason. Shapewear redistributes and smooths soft tissue so clothes sit cleaner, which reads as a slimmer, more streamlined line. It will not change your actual measurements, and firm pieces mostly move volume rather than remove it, so set the expectation at a smoother silhouette rather than a smaller body. The effect is most obvious under fitted or clingy fabrics.

Why does my shapewear roll down at the waist?

Rolling almost always means the piece is too big at the waist, the torso is too short for your body, or you have sized up too far chasing comfort. High-waisted knickers and shorts are the usual culprits. The structural fix is a bodysuit or a longer-line cami, which anchors over the shoulders and has nothing to roll. If you prefer knickers, buy your snug measured size rather than a looser one.

Should I size down in shapewear for more control?

No. The most consistent advice across these listings is that sizing down does not give better shaping, it just causes digging, bulging over the edges and discomfort that makes you take it off. Buy your measured size, and if you fall between sizes, take the larger one for all-day wear or the smaller one only if you want maximum firmness for a few hours.

Is shapewear safe to wear all day?

Light-to-medium smoothing pieces are fine for all-day wear for most people. Firm compression pieces are better saved for events, because very tight shaping worn for many hours can be uncomfortable and restrict how you breathe and eat. Listen to your body, choose a lighter piece for long days, and take it off if it hurts rather than pushing through.

Bodysuit or shorts: which shapewear stays in place better?

A bodysuit stays put far better. Because it is anchored over the shoulders and closes at the gusset, it cannot slide down the way high-waisted shorts or knickers can. Australian wearers say this repeatedly. The trade-off is that a bodysuit needs a clasp you undo for the bathroom, so if that is a dealbreaker, a longer-line smoothing cami is the compromise that stays put without the fuss.
